Edition Notes

For 1-year collections to repair the pier of Hastings.

Title and other title information from first 5 lines of text.

At upper left corner of sheet: Hastings, an ancient port towne in Sussex.

"Witnesse our selfe at Westminster, the sixteenth day of May, in the eighteenth yeere of our Raigne of England, France, & Ireland; and of Scotland the three and fiftieth."

Reproduction of original in: Society of Antiquaries.

STC (2nd ed.) 8635.

Microfilm. Ann Arbor, Mich. : UMI, 1985. 1 microfilm reel ; 35 mm. (Early English books, 1475-1640 ; 1875:120)
